Math Problem Statement
find the indicated area under the standard normal curve. to the left of z=0.03
Solution
To find the area under the standard normal curve to the left of , we use the standard normal distribution table or a calculator.
-
Locate in the standard normal table.
The table provides the cumulative probability (area to the left) for any -value. For , the corresponding cumulative probability is approximately:
This means the area under the curve to the left of is 0.5120.
Final Answer:
The area under the standard normal curve to the left of is 0.5120.
